
Microscopic
Scientific Context
Use 'microscopic' in subjects like biology or materials science where actual microscopes are used.
The students were fascinated by the microscopic organisms in pond water.
Not Visible
'Microscopic' suggests something is too small to see without special equipment.
A microscope reveals the microscopic details on a butterfly's wing.
Figurative Use
People might use 'microscopic' to hyperbolically describe very small things in everyday life.
He squinted his eyes to read the microscopic print on the contract.
